I believe when it comes to love, there's something intangible about who we are attracted to, and I don't think I have a pattern.
Taylor Swift
ShareWTF𝕏

Interpretation

What this quote means

Love is often felt on an instinctual level rather than through patterns or logic.

In this quote, Taylor Swift expresses her belief that attraction in love is complex and not easily defined by specific patterns. She suggests that there is an intangible quality to whom we are drawn to, indicating that love is influenced by deep and sometimes mysterious aspects of our identity and emotions rather than being easily categorized or understood.
